Have arisen problems with sheet metal, especially when using the LOFT command.

In some cases, I cannot execute the THICKNESS command for the built surface

 

In other cases, conversion to sheet metal fails

 

Finally, if these two stages can be overcome, the Flat Pattern often fails

Your sides are twisted.

You must use Autodesk Inventor Professional - Lofted Flange.

 

Fusion 360 only supports planar faces with cylindrical or conic bends - no twisted faces.
